MySQL是一種流行的關系型數據庫管理系統,廣泛應用于Web應用程序開發中。在MySQL中,我們可以使用運算符進行加減乘除等基本數學運算,本文將詳細介紹MySQL運算符的使用方法。
一、加法運算符
MySQL中的加法運算符是“+”,可以用于兩個數值類型的數據相加。
SELECT 2 + 3;
結果為5。
二、減法運算符
MySQL中的減法運算符是“-”,可以用于兩個數值類型的數據相減。
SELECT 5 - 2;
結果為3。
三、乘法運算符
MySQL中的乘法運算符是“*”,可以用于兩個數值類型的數據相乘。
SELECT 2 * 3;
結果為6。
四、除法運算符
MySQL中的除法運算符有兩種,一種是“/”,另一種是“DIV”。
“/”用于兩個數值類型的數據相除,結果為浮點數。
SELECT 10 / 3;
結果為3.3333。
“DIV”用于兩個數值類型的數據相除,結果為整數。
SELECT 10 DIV 3;
結果為3。
五、取模運算符
MySQL中的取模運算符是“%”,可以用于兩個數值類型的數據取模。
SELECT 10 % 3;
結果為1。
六、運算符優先級
MySQL中的運算符優先級與數學中的優先級相同,具體如下:
2.乘法、除法、取模
3.加法、減法
七、實例演示
下面是一個實例演示,計算出學生成績的平均分:
CREATE TABLE scores (
id INT PRIMARY KEY AUTO_INCREMENT,ame VARCHAR(20),ath INT,glish INT,ce INT
ameathglishce) VALUES
('張三', 80, 90, 85),
('李四', 75, 95, 90),
('王五', 90, 85, 80);
ameathglishce) / 3 AS avg_score
FROM scores;
+--------+-----------+ame | avg_score
+--------+-----------+
張三 | 85.0000
李四 | 86.6667
王五 | 85.0000
+--------+-----------+
本文介紹了MySQL中的加減乘除等運算符的使用方法,以及運算符的優先級和實例演示。希望本文能夠幫助讀者更好地理解MySQL的基本數學運算。